1908 - Born in San Francisco, California on the 30th of May.
1936 - Joined with Leon Schlesinger Studios, producers of Warner Brothers Pictures.
- He was the voice behind Bugs Bunny, Tweety Bird, Porky Pig, Daffy Duck, and many others.
His natural voice was that of Sylvester the cat.
- He did voices for Hanna-Barbera cartoons as well, such as, Barney Rubble, Dino and others.
1946-1947 - He had his own radio show "The Mel Blanc Show".
1961 - On the 24th of January he had an accident and suffered fractures.
- Filed a $500,000 law suite against the city of Los Angeles.
1989 - Mel died on 10th of July of heart failure due to old age.
